This is a double-sided light saber I created.It can also be printed as a single saber (Or a pair) by using the Pommel.stl at the end instead of the Centre_Joint.stl. A parts list is included noting how many of each piece needs printed. 6 small steel dowel pins are the only parts that need purchased. These are used to mount the buttons and dials onto the control housing. This is designed mostly as a display piece. If used as any kind of costume component I'd recommend some heavy duty glue or resin on the claws at each end, as the mounting faces are fairly small.A mounting bracket stl is also included. It's sided, so to create the opposing bracket simply flip this in your slicer. I've designed it with large tolerances, so the areas that couple together shouldn't cause any issues if your printer isn't well calibrated. The STLs are numbered from centre (Or end if printing a single saber) to the tip, to help keep track of assembly order. (There's around 62 components
